1. Can I connect to big speakers - it has RCA outlets. How many speakers can I connect - just 2 or can I connect more than 2.
If you are choosing certain speakers with a THRU Socket of course you can connect more than one pair. Please keep in mind that a essential Q is also if you are using active or passive speakers for on passive speakers you need a power amp.
2. It also has outlet for mix, what can I do with this outlet - any suggestion.
IUse it to record your mix with a external device or use it as a booth monitor

When you say this will be your hobby, are you planning to go out on the road with a PA system and play at venues for people who've booked you?

If you're only going to be using the system at home, then PA speakers are not the best choice. You should be looking at powered monitor speakers such as the KRK Rokit series.
